Suspect detained after explosive device detonated inside Sam's Club in California

Image

ANI Los Angeles [United States]

Authorities in California have detained a suspect who they believe to have detonated an explosive device inside of a Sam's Club in Ontario, a Californian city East of Los Angeles.

The suspect has been identified as Hugo Gonzalez, 49, a resident of city of Fontana, reported Fox News.

Following the explosion, police say they received a description of a vehicle possibly belonging to the suspect.

Police located the vehicle and attempted to pull it over. After a short pursuit, police were able to detain the driver, according to the reports.

"Within the vehicle Gonzalez was driving, investigators located additional materials similar to those used in the devices" found in the store," the Ontario Police Department tweeted, "Police are currently at an apartment in the 16500 block on Arrow Blvd. in Fontana, which is believed to be associated with Gonzalez."

The Ontario Police Department noted that they believed the man acted alone and the motive of the incident remains unclear as of now.

Gonzalez is currently in police custody and is being interviewed by investigators.
